National Day for Truth & Reconciliation

Today marks the first National Day for Truth and Reconciliation in Canada which seek to acknowledge and commemorate the victims and survivors of Canada’s 140 federally-run residential schools. For many Canadians, myself included, there is still so much to learn about the residential school system and the systemic abuse that continues to carry on within the Indigenous population today.
